Quick heads-up on Pinwheel UI versioning: we cut a minor release every sprint, and anything touching component props needs a changeset file in the PR. No changeset, no merge — the bot will nag you. Majors are rare and go through the design council first. The full policy, with examples of what counts as breaking, lives on the internal page below.

wiki page, bahip-yahip: https://grafana.qirvanlabs.corp/browse/display/projects/cc3a1b9dbfc9

## Who to ping: slow autocomplete index

If the Birchline autocomplete index is lagging (suggestions taking >400ms, or stale entries showing up), it's almost always the nightly rebuild falling behind. Don't restart the indexer yourself — that makes the backlog worse. The owning team is Typeahead Guild; Priya runs point this quarter and usually replies fast during the eng sync window. For anything index-related, drop a note to the guild inbox below.

billing contact of bawep-fawif = fenath_zorael@nelvrocorp.corp

Ticket PT-2291: Vault lockout blocking circuit-breaker config. For the weekly eng sync: the Harrowgate vault holding thresholds for the Skylark upstream API circuit breaker is locked after repeated failed reads. The breaker is stuck open, so all Skylark calls fail fast. Unlocking requires the team recovery flow. The required passphrase follows below for reference.

recovery phrase for kaweg-yajop: norax-silath-casion-fraok-ralok